What can you find in the Submission Details | MoreApp

In the MoreApp Platform you can find the Submission Details of your form. Read all about the information you can find in the Submission Details.

1. Access the Submissions tab

Log in to the MoreApp Platform and select one of your forms. Click on the Submissions tab. Here you can see all the submissions for this specific form and the data that was filled in.

In the overview, you can find who completed the form, on which date, the serial number, and a summary of the submission.

2. View the Submissions details

Under the Actions column, click on View. All the details of that specific submission will be displayed.

First of all, you will see the Fields tab, with all the information that was entered on each of the form fields for that submission. Here you will also find the date when the submission was received by MoreApp.

If you change to the Meta data tab, you will see the metadata of that submission.

  • Serial Number: The identification number that helps you count how many submissions of this form have been sent. Learn more about the serial number here.
  • ID: The unique code of the submission.
  • Task: If the submission is linked to a task, the task ID will be shown as an identifier.
  • Submitted by: The user who completed the form. If it says anonymous, it means the submission was completed via direct URL.
  • Submitted on: The date and time of saving the form. When the submission has been made on the device.
  • Location: Where the form was sent.
  • Device: The device used to send the form.
  • App version: The App version of the device at the moment the form was sent.
  • Summary: The details of the submission’s summary you have configured to be shown in the App.
  • Network: The mobile network used by the device.
